WINTERIZATION TRAINING IN THE RAJSKIE MOUNTAIN TRAINING CENTER – RAJSKIE, POLAND

RAJSKIE, Poland – instructors from 21 Brygada Strzelcow Podhalanskich conducted a winterization training programme for the 3 NSB DCM A (NATO Signal Battalion Deployable CIS Module A) soldiers in the Rajskie Mountain Training Center in January, 2022.

The winterization training included a 7-kilometer march, building shelters, sleeping in the forest as well as improvised fire preparation and surviving in cold water.

Along with the soldiers, the Commander of the 3rd NSB DCM A, Major Krzysztof Ignatowski, also took an active part in the winterization training. Under the watchful eye of the instructors the Commander trained his skills among others in cold water.

The purpose of the training is to prepare soldiers of the 3 NSB DCM-A from Bydgoszcz for winter activities to improve their performance and increase the body's tolerance to extreme conditions.
